About this map

Blakely Island serves as the central hub of this archipelago survey, dominated by the heights of Blakely Peak and the interior waters of Horseshoe Lake and Spencer Lake. The map details a maritime landscape defined by narrow channels like Obstruction Pass and Peavine Pass, which separate the primary islands. Settlement patterns are concentrated at small outposts such as Olga on Orcas Island and the community of Decatur on Decatur Island, reflecting the isolated, water-dependent character of the San Juan Islands in the early 1970s.
